Self-Driving Vehicles

Technology will continue to advance and improve, bringing new benefits to us all. The transportation industry will continue to move towards self-driving cars. Tesla is leading the way with their planned network of driverless vehicles, while others launch themselves into the market like Lyft and Uber.

The future of transportation will enable the transport of people and goods to occur on demand. It will also allow the re-use of space and energy by utilizing regenerative power from the ambient environment. The basic concept of an autonomous vehicle is that the operator sits back in their chair and takes no active role in the driving process. 

Instead, the car makes decisions about steering, accelerating, decelerating, and parking within a specific situation or route. The major hurdle for the widespread adoption of autonomous vehicles is still driver fear. However, that is starting to fade as more and more companies are offering fully independent ride-hailing services.

Medicine Advancement

In the medical field, 3D scanning can help locate a mass in a patient’s abdomen that would otherwise be difficult or impossible to identify without invasive surgery. It can also help find broken bones and other types of disease. Soon it will be possible for doctors to send 3D scans of their patients’ bones to use bone grafts more effectively.

It is no longer a question of whether your phone or computer is smart enough to know when you need to call a doctor; it is a question of when. For many people, this means getting a prescription filled remotely through a computer and interacting with doctors more efficiently through online chats, videos, and other means.
